A 38-year-old woman was allegedly gang-raped after her ninth-grade son was held at gunpoint in Gafargaon, Mymensingh.
The incident took place at a migrant worker’s house around 8pm on Thursday. Police detained a 23-year-old man, Rajib, later that night.
According to police and the victim, five youths entered the house after asking for water and an axe. They allegedly held the woman’s son at gunpoint, vandalised the house and looted Tk 5 lakh, gold jewellery and other valuables.
The woman alleged that she was then sexually assaulted. She also claimed Rajib recorded the incident on his phone and threatened to share the video on social media. The suspects allegedly demanded another Tk 2 lakh within three days.
Neighbours informed police after hearing the victims’ cries. Police later detained Rajib from an area about one kilometre from the scene. The other four suspects fled.
Additional Superintendent of Police Montosh Biswas said the allegations are being investigated and efforts are underway to arrest the other suspects. Police are also examining medical reports and other evidence to establish what happened.
